Output 632066d208ad8e39071e36f4faabf1afcabb3d739345bb32537c24c810a1d91f:0

value
574944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4380ce5702156d61dc7ac42b2116090a7ed19615 OP_EQUAL
address
37qwVzgBB4HCFk1wxLADi8MK8HaGPKnJZE
transaction
632066d208ad8e39071e36f4faabf1afcabb3d739345bb32537c24c810a1d91f
spent
true